網(wǎng)頁(yè)游戲網(wǎng)站4399怎么優(yōu)化整站
定義和用法:
scroll-behavior 屬性規(guī)定當(dāng)用戶單擊可滾動(dòng)框中的鏈接時(shí),是否平滑地(具動(dòng)畫效果)滾動(dòng)位置,而不是直線跳轉(zhuǎn)。
<style>element{/* 核心代碼 */scroll-behavior: smooth;}
</style>
屬性值:
值 | 描述 |
---|---|
auto | 默認(rèn)值。允許在滾動(dòng)框內(nèi)的元素間直接跳轉(zhuǎn)的“滾動(dòng)效果”。 |
smooth | 允許在滾動(dòng)框內(nèi)的元素間平滑的“滾動(dòng)效果”。 |
效果展示:
????????說(shuō)明:點(diǎn)擊側(cè)邊欄的數(shù)字,實(shí)現(xiàn)左側(cè)模塊間的滾動(dòng)切換效果
?
?詳細(xì)代碼:
<style>a {display: inline-block;width: 20px;text-decoration: none;color: #000;}nav {position: absolute;top: 50px;left: 300px;width: 20px;text-align: center;border: 1px solid black;z-index: 1;}scroll-container {/* 核心代碼:緩慢滾動(dòng)過(guò)渡 */scroll-behavior: smooth;display: block;width: 350px;height: 200px;overflow-y: scroll;border: 1px solid #ccc;}scroll-page {position: relative;display: flex;align-items: center;justify-content: center;height: 100%;font-size: 2em;}
</style>
<body><nav><a href="#page-1">1</a><a href="#page-2">2</a><a href="#page-3">3</a><a href="#page-4">4</a><a href="#page-5">5</a></nav><scroll-container><scroll-page id="page-1">模塊1</scroll-page><scroll-page id="page-2">模塊2</scroll-page><scroll-page id="page-3">模塊3</scroll-page><scroll-page id="page-4">模塊4</scroll-page><scroll-page id="page-5">模塊5</scroll-page></scroll-container>
</body>